Verisign: The Domain Name System (DNS) Titan

Before we delve into Verisign's net worth, let's understand what Verisign does. In simple terms, Verisign operates the domain name registry for the .com, .net, and other top-level domains (TLDs). It's the backbone of the internet, ensuring that when you type a website address into your browser, you reach the right place.

Verisign's Business Model

Verisign's business model is straightforward yet incredibly lucrative. Here's how it works:

1. Domain Name Registration: Verisign charges domain registrars (companies that sell domain names to the public) a fee for each .com and .net domain registered. This fee is often referred to as the "registry fee."

2. Domain Renewals: Verisign also collects a fee for each domain renewal. Domain names are typically registered for one year and must be renewed annually to stay active.

3. Domain Transfers: When a domain owner switches registrars, Verisign collects a fee for the transfer.
